Fontainebleau Miami Beach
2/10 Terrible
"I am extremely disappointed with my stay at Fontainebleau Miami Beach. This was honestly one of the worst hotel experiences I have ever had. The hotel charges guests for absolutely everything possible. At check-in, a $1,069 hold was placed on my credit card for only 4 days. The room did not even include a regular refrigerator — only a minibar that charges guests simply for opening it. Honestly, I was almost surprised they did not charge guests for air. The room condition was unacceptable for such an expensive hotel: damaged walls and cracked bathroom floors. During Memorial Day weekend, the pool area was overcrowded, and after leaving our towels on the pool chairs for 2 hours, hotel staff removed our belongings and informed us that these spots can only remain unattended for 45 minutes. Guests are not allowed to bring their own food to the pool area and are forced to purchase overpriced food and drinks from the hotel. If you do not reserve pool chairs, those large round lounge beds cost ridiculously high prices — up to $640 per day. Even umbrellas at the beach cost extra. In addition, many purchases inside the hotel automatically include service charges, even for simple items like coffee or ice cream. The hotel also charges a $59 daily resort fee plus multiple additional taxes on top of that fee. For the amount of money guests pay, the overall experience and room quality were extremely disappointing. This was my first and definitely my last stay at Fontainebleau."
